More about this product
Armstrong’s stainless steel, free-floating guided lever drain traps use the same bodies, caps, lever mechanisms, valves and seats as Armstrong inverted bucket steam traps that have been proved in years of service. Elliptical floats and high leverage make it possible to open large orifices to provide adequate capacity for drain trap size and weight. The hemispherical valve, seat and leverage of the 11-LD, 22-LD and 13-LD stainless steel traps are identical in design, materials and workmanship to those for saturated steam service up to 570 psig (39 barg), with the exception of the addition of a guidepost to assure a positive, leak-tight valve closing under all conditions.
Details:
- Maximum capacity: 9,500 lb/hr (4,309 kg/hr)
- Maximum allowable pressure (MAP) : 570 PSIG @ 100° F (39 bar @ 38° C)
- Maximum allowable pressure (MAP) : 490 PSIG @ 500° F (34 bar @ 260° C)
- Maximum operating pressure (MOP) : 107 PSIG (7.3 bar)
- Connection type: screwed
- Connection size: 1"
- Orifice size: 1/4"
- Liquid drainer type: free floating lever drain trap
- Body material: 304-L Stainless Steel
